Matchup Analysis

This NCAAB matchup features South Carolina Upstate Spartans (11-16 (8-5)) traveling to take on Longwood Lancers (14-14 (10-4)) at Joan Perry Brock Center, Farmville, VA. The Longwood hold a clear statistical edge this season, outperforming the SC Upstate by 3.3 points per game in scoring margin. That differential will be a key factor in this matchup. On offense, Longwood averages 75.0 points per game, which exceeds what the SC Upstate defense typically allows (73.9 PPG). That mismatch could give the home side opportunities to exploit. The SC Upstate offense puts up 73.1 PPG and faces a Longwood defense allowing 72.5 PPG. The visitors have the offensive firepower to stay in this one. Home court advantage is worth approximately 3.5 points in NCAAB, and Longwood will look to leverage their home crowd. Our model projects Longwood to win by approximately 5.9 points. The 68% confidence interval ranges from Longwood winning by 18 to losing by 7. Our model aligns closely with the market on this one, suggesting the oddsmakers have priced this game efficiently.
